World Wrestling Federation – Y2J:
Summer 1999: A mysterious “Count-down to the Millenium” clock appeared on a weekly basis but nobody knew what it was.
August 9, 1999 – RAW: The “Count Down” finally ran out and Chris Jericho debuted as Y2J and interrupted The Rock.
August 16, 1999 – RAW: Chris Jericho appeared again, this time interrupting The Undertaker and The Big Show.
~~~Jericho’s messege was that RAW had become boring and needed to be rescued, calling himself the “Y2J problem”.
~~~Jericho said that he was there to save the World Wrestling Federation and save everybodys jobs at the same time.
August 22, 1999 – SummerSlam: Y2J made his WWF PPV debut, interrupting a Roaddog promo and cutting a promo himself.
